前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>仿bilibili视频弹幕播放器介绍&搭建

仿bilibili视频弹幕播放器介绍&搭建

作者头像
不愿意做鱼的小鲸鱼
发布2022-10-05 17:11:54
2.1K0
发布2022-10-05 17:11:54
举报
文章被收录于专栏:web全栈web全栈

播放器简介

一款防bilibili的播放器,支持弹幕和后台管理,主要是这个播放器是仿B站的,很简洁,特别合适用来web开发。

功能特色

插件功能:弹幕后台、前置广告、暂停广告、会员去广告,记忆回放,自动下一集

插件支持:.m3u8、.mp4、.flv 等常见视频格式,注意:不支持 (MP4) H265 格式的视频

插件兼容:电脑、手机端

可以用来作为一款友好的视频播放器,用于web视频播放

运行环境

nginx或apache

PHP7.X

Mysql ≥ 5.5

播放器界面展示

  1. 后台登录
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
  1. 后台相关设置管理
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
  1. 播放器界面
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
  1. web页面中使用效果
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客

安装步骤

  1. 解压到网站根目录
  2. 登录 你的域名/dmku 进行配置数据库
  3. 修改播放器后台账号密码 dmku/config.inc.php
  4. 登录后台 你的域名/admin 账号和密码为第3步修改的账号密码(默认账号:admin;默认密码:123456)
  5. 播放器功能可后台设置

使用方法

参数说明(player/index.php)

代码语言:javascript
复制
"av":'<?php echo($_GET['av']);?>',//B站av号,用于调用弹幕
"url":"<?php echo($_GET['url']);?>",//视频链接
"id":"<?php echo($_GET['url']);?>",//视频id
"sid":"<?php echo($_GET['sid']);?>",//集数id
"pic":"<?php echo($_GET['pic']);?>",//视频封面
"title":"<?php echo($_GET['name']);?>",//视频标题
"next":"<?php echo($_GET['next']);?>",//下一集链接
"user": '<?php echo($_GET['user']);?>',//用户名
"group": "<?php echo($_GET['group']);?>",//用户组
  1. 基础请求
代码语言:javascript
复制
https://域名/player/?url=视频链接
如:
http://code.qkongtao.cn/video/player/?url=http://upyun.qkongtao.cn/AList/%E8%8D%89%E5%B8%BD%E4%B8%80%E4%BC%99%E6%82%AC%E8%B5%8F%E4%BB%A4%E4%BC%A0%E9%81%8D%E5%85%A8%E4%B8%96%E7%95%8C.mp4
 

  1. 高级带参请求 除了 url 参数,其他都可以省略 http://域名/player/?url=视频链接&next=下个视频链接&sid=1&pic=视频封面图片链接&user=游客&group=1&name=测试
  2. 在web页面中使用
代码语言:javascript
复制
<iframe
    src="http://code.qkongtao.cn/video/player/?url=http://upyun.qkongtao.cn/AList/%E8%8D%89%E5%B8%BD%E4%B8%80%E4%BC%99%E6%82%AC%E8%B5%8F%E4%BB%A4%E4%BC%A0%E9%81%8D%E5%85%A8%E4%B8%96%E7%95%8C.mp4"
    allowfullscreen="allowfullscreen" mozallowfullscreen="mozallowfullscreen" msallowfullscreen="msallowfullscreen"
    oallowfullscreen="oallowfullscreen" webkitallowfullscreen="webkitallowfullscreen" width="750px" height="550px"
    frameborder="0">
</iframe>

示例如下:

代码语言:javascript
复制
<!DOCTYPE html>
<html lang="en">
<style>
    iframe {
        display: block;
        margin: 50px auto;
    }
</style>
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>测试哔哩播放器</title>
</head>

<body>
    <h2 style="text-align: center;">iframe测试哔哩播放器</h2>
    <iframe
        src="http://code.qkongtao.cn/video/player/?url=http://upyun.qkongtao.cn/AList/%E8%8D%89%E5%B8%BD%E4%B8%80%E4%BC%99%E6%82%AC%E8%B5%8F%E4%BB%A4%E4%BC%A0%E9%81%8D%E5%85%A8%E4%B8%96%E7%95%8C.mp4"
        allowfullscreen="allowfullscreen" mozallowfullscreen="mozallowfullscreen" msallowfullscreen="msallowfullscreen"
        oallowfullscreen="oallowfullscreen" webkitallowfullscreen="webkitallowfullscreen" width="750px" height="550px"
        frameborder="0">
    </iframe>
</body>
</html>
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客
仿bilibili视频弹幕播放器介绍&搭建-左眼会陪右眼哭の博客

在线演示

http://code.qkongtao.cn/video/player/?url=http://upyun.qkongtao.cn/AList/%E8%8D%89%E5%B8%BD%E4%B8%80%E4%BC%99%E6%82%AC%E8%B5%8F%E4%BB%A4%E4%BC%A0%E9%81%8D%E5%85%A8%E4%B8%96%E7%95%8C.mp4

源码下载

https://gitee.com/KT1205529635/bilibili-player

本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 播放器简介
  • 功能特色
  • 运行环境
  • 播放器界面展示
  • 安装步骤
  • 使用方法
  • 在线演示
  • 源码下载
相关产品与服务
云点播
面向音视频、图片等媒体,提供制作上传、存储、转码、媒体处理、媒体 AI、加速分发播放、版权保护等一体化的高品质媒体服务。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档